Abstract
We propose a new method of pulse repetition frequency multiplication in active harmonically mode -locked fibre ring lasers. The method is based on cavity length tailoring which is realised via composite cavity structure. Optical pulses with a repetition frequency of 20.86 GHz are generated using a modulation signal frequency of 3.477 GHz. The generated pulses show high stability in terms of extremely low amplitude noise and timing jitter.
